Is C# Better Or JAVA? We Know Your Answer!
Role - Full Time (preferred) / Contract
SharpSwift is currently seeking a talented Senior Full-stack C#/ASP.Net Developer to join our client's development team. The client is a technology consulting firm based out of west GTA provides digital solutions to some of the global leaders in the financial sector.
Job Summary
- Develop innovative solutions to tackle big industry problems using C# and .NET framework
- Write well designed, scalable, reliable, testable and reusable code by using best software development practices, clean code and SOLID principles
- Contribute towards the entire development life cycle of analysis, design, implementation and test
- Support the design, architecture, development of applications
- Detect, report, investigate, and fix product defects
- Optimize for performance and apply best practices
- Maintain high standards of quality for code, technical documentation, and deliverables
- Collaborate on projects with an all-star team comprised of varying skill sets through code reviews and design discussions
- Participate in brainstorming and idea generation activities
- Stay up-to-date with advanced technologies in order to be able to provide the best solutions for new projects
Required Education, Skills and Qualifications
- A minimum of 8-10 years of software development experience
- Strong background and experience with C# and .NET platform (ASP.NET, REST / WebAPIs, MVC, MVVM)
- Experience with Angular 4 or any other front-end frameworks (Vue.js, React)
- Experience with MongoDB is preferred
- Experience with ElasticSearch is preferred
- Experience with SharePoint or SharePointOnline is preferred
- Strong problem solving and troubleshooting skills are required
- Good communication skills are required
- University degree in Computer science or Engineering
Location - Mississauga, ON